What Is a Cryptocurrency Casino?
A cryptocurrency casino is an online gaming website that accepts digital properties-- such as Bitcoin (BTC), Ethereum (ETH), Litecoin (LTC), or a host of alt‑coins-- as a main form of payment. Unlike traditional online casinos that count on fiat currencies (GBP, EUR, and so on) and payment processors, crypto‑casinos take advantage of blockchain networks to handle deposits, withdrawals, and game outcomes.
While many operators simply include Crypto Casino as an alternative banking approach, a true crypto‑casino frequently integrates blockchain‑specific functions:
- Provably fair algorithms that enable players to confirm the randomness of each spin or hand.
- Smart‑contract‑based bets that automatically settle payouts.
- Instantaneous or near‑instant transfers thanks to blockchain confirmations.
How It Works
- Wallet Setup-- The player produces a digital wallet (software or hardware) compatible with the casino's supported coins.
- Funding-- The player purchases cryptocurrency on an exchange or peer‑to‑peer platform and transfers it to their casino wallet.
- Account Creation-- Most platforms need just an email and a strong password; some use "confidential" accounts that limit personal data collection.
- Deposits-- The gamer initiates a transfer from their wallet to the casino's address. The transaction is validated on the blockchain, normally within minutes.
- Gameplay-- Credits are displayed in the chosen cryptocurrency (or in a stablecoin pegged to fiat). Games work on standard random‑number generators (RNGs) or provably fair systems.
- Withdrawals-- Winnings can be sent back to the player's external wallet. Withdrawal times vary however are typically faster than bank transfers since there's nointermediary.

Difficulties and Risks
| Obstacle | Description |
|---|---|
| Volatility | The worth of a Crypto Games Casino‑asset can swing significantly during a video gaming session, impacting bankroll size. |
| Guideline | Numerous jurisdictions still categorize online gaming, and the added layer of cryptocurrency can create legal ambiguity. |
| Security of Platforms | Not all crypto‑casinos utilize robust security practices; some might do not have correct encryption or cold‑storage options. |
| Absence of Consumer Protections | Unlike fiat‑based gamblers, crypto gamers typically have no charge‑back rights or deposit insurance coverage. |

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Is it legal to gamble with cryptocurrency?
Legal status depends upon your jurisdiction. Some nations totally regulate online gaming and permit crypto transactions, while others prohibit all forms of betting. Constantly verify local laws before playing.
2. How do provably level playing fields work?
Provably reasonable uses cryptographic hashing: the casino supplies a "seed" (random string) that you can integrate with your own seed to generate a final result. After the round, you can validate the hash matches the revealed seed, proving fairness.
3. Can I withdraw my payouts in fiat currency?
Yes, numerous platforms let you transform crypto jackpots back to fiat via incorporated exchange services or by moving to external exchanges where you cost cash.
4. What occurs if the cost of the cryptocurrency drops while I'm playing?
Your balance remains in the initial coin. If its worth falls, the equivalent fiat quantity shrinks accordingly. Some gambling establishments allow you to hold balances in stablecoins to alleviate volatility.
5. Are crypto‑casinos much safer than standard online gambling establishments?
They can be, but safety largely hinges on the operator's security practices. Always utilize platforms that use 2FA, encrypted connections, and provably reasonable auditing.
